Hybrid Security Firmware/FPGA Engineer

Posted 1 hour ago

Apply now

About the role

  • FPGA Engineer addressing security risks in evolving Defence technology by designing secure firmware and integration support. Collaborating with teams to develop security solutions and maintain accreditation standards.

Responsibilities

  • Designing secure firmware cores to flow down to engineering teams, and supporting integration
  • Reviewing documentation such as design documents, system specifications, and risk profiles to identify potential vulnerabilities and propose appropriately secure solutions
  • Working with solution architects and engineers to ensure that systems meet stringent Design Integrity and security standards and satisfy relevant accreditation requirements
  • Participating in wider customer forums, to review security topics

Requirements

  • Technical knowledge of secure firmware/embedded software and integration with electronics
  • Knowledge of digital electronics
  • Knowledge of developing designs for AMD, Microsemi and/or Intel FPGAs
  • Knowledge of firmware simulation and verification tools
  • Knowledge of scripting, using TCL and/or Python
  • Knowledge of concepts such as Isolated Design Flow, encryption, and secure boot
  • Understanding of the engineering product development lifecycle
  • A working practical knowledge of NCSC CAPS Evaluation processes and practices
  • Practical experience of following DevSecOps lifecycles for embedded software/firmware
  • Experience in safety-critical engineering and/or developing embedded software/firmware to High Assurance requirements such as DO-178C/DO-254 standards or equivalent
  • Knowledge and experience of complex cryptography, especially implementing algorithms or utilizing approved cryptographic functions within FPGAs
  • An understanding of developing cyber resilient products by addressing the 4 phases of resilience: Prepare, Absorb, Recover and Adapt.

Benefits

  • Time to Recharge: Enjoy generous leave with the opportunity to accrue up to 12 additional flexi-days each year.
  • Secure your Future: Benefit from our award-winning pension scheme with up to 15% employer contribution.
  • Your Wellbeing Matters: Free access to mental health support, financial advice, and employee-led networks championing inclusion and diversity (Enable, Pride, Equalise, Armed Forces, Carers, Wellbeing and Ethnicity).
  • Rewarding Performance: All employees at management level and below are eligible for our bonus scheme.
  • Never Stop Learning: Free access to 4,000+ online courses via Coursera and LinkedIn Learning.
  • Refer a friend: Receive a financial reward through our referral programme.
  • Tailored Perks: Spend up to £500 annually on flexible benefits including private healthcare, dental, family cover, tech & lifestyle discounts, gym memberships and more.
  • Flexible working: Flexible hours with hybrid working options.

Job title

Security Firmware/FPGA Engineer

Job type

Experience level

Mid levelSenior

Salary

Not specified

Degree requirement

Bachelor's Degree

Tech skills

Location requirements

Report this job

See something inaccurate? Let us know and we'll update the listing.

Report job